Solar Energy

Solar starts with more than choosing panels.

A well-considered solar system takes into account electricity usage, roof conditions, system sizing, equipment selection and how your energy needs may change in the future.

01

How Solar Works

Solar panels generate DC electricity from sunlight. An inverter converts that electricity into AC power that can be used by the property.

02

System Sizing

The appropriate system size depends on electricity consumption, available roof area, future energy requirements and the objectives of the project.

03

Panels & Inverters

Equipment should be considered as part of the complete system rather than selected only by individual specifications or price.

04

Solar Performance

Orientation, shading, weather, equipment, installation quality and energy usage can all influence system performance.

Battery Storage

Store energy for when you need it.

Battery storage can change when solar energy is used. Understanding capacity, energy usage and system compatibility is important before deciding whether storage fits your goals.

01

Solar + Battery

Store selected excess solar generation for use later rather than using all generated energy immediately.

02

Battery Capacity

Understand the difference between battery capacity, usable energy and how much storage your household or business may actually require.

03

Energy Usage

When electricity is consumed can be just as important as how much is consumed when considering battery storage.

04

System Compatibility

Existing solar equipment, inverter configuration, electrical requirements and future plans can influence battery options.

EV Charging

Bring vehicle charging into your energy plan.

EV charging adds a significant new electrical load to a home or business. Planning should consider the vehicle, charger, electrical capacity, charging habits and how the charger may interact with solar generation.

01 / CHARGING REQUIREMENTS

How and when will you charge?

Vehicle usage, charging frequency and available charging time help determine what charging setup may be appropriate.

02 / ELECTRICAL CAPACITY

Understand the property

Available electrical supply and existing loads should be considered when planning EV charging.

03 / ENERGY INTEGRATION

Solar, battery & EV

EV charging can form part of a broader energy strategy alongside solar generation and storage.

Before You Decide

Five questions worth asking first.

A useful energy conversation should begin with your property, your energy usage and your objectives — not with a particular product.

01
What problem are you trying to solve?

Lower bills, greater solar self-consumption, EV charging, backup capability or future energy needs?

02
How does your property use electricity?

Understanding when and how much energy is consumed provides important context for system planning.

03
What equipment do you already have?

Existing solar, inverters, batteries and electrical infrastructure may influence future options.

04
How might your energy needs change?

Future EVs, batteries, property changes or business growth can affect decisions made today.

05
What happens after installation?

Consider monitoring, maintenance, warranties and access to ongoing technical support.
